What I learned from watching football yesterday.

Author: ELP (10589 Posts - Joined: Oct 18, 2020)

Posted at 7:52 pm on Nov 16, 2025
View Single

The kicking team who recovers an onside kick cannot runback a recovered kick. It is not a penalty for a player to leave the playing field and run up into the player tunnel with teammates, then return. Apparently, that is not considered excessive celebration. "Roughing the passer" has different interpretations for different affiliated officiating crews. Joe Tess means well but he's better suited for the WWE.

OSU, Bama, and Georgia are among the nation's leaders in RZ defense and, when you figure in that Okie, Indiana OSU, Georgia, Texas Tech, Oregon are among the nation's leaders in Scoring Defense, it might be a slight cause for concern. It hasn't been fixed 10 games in so what miracle will Denbrock perform to change things around? Our D is good enough to compete with the big boys, but sooner or later not taking the 3 or missed opportunities from inside the 5, hell, inside the 1, is going to cost this team. I don't want to rah rah my way through this but rather look at our weaknesses and how the second round and up will exploit those weaknesses. It would help if we get some of these linemen back.
